Our principles

Four pillars of integration

Every integration we build is measured against these four qualities — without all four, it isn't finished.

Connectivity

Reliable, always-on connections between your cloud workloads, SaaS tools, and on-premise systems — no manual data movement, no sync gaps.

Compatibility

We design integrations that work with what you already have — legacy APIs, proprietary formats, and modern cloud services all handled in one pattern.

Flexibility

Integrations that evolve with your business — loosely coupled, event-driven architectures that let you add, change, or retire systems without breaking the whole.

Cohesion

All your systems behave as one — consistent data models, shared identity, and unified observability so nothing falls through the cracks between platforms.

What we integrate

Integration patterns we deliver

From point-to-point APIs to event-driven architectures — we apply the right pattern for your business context.

API & microservices

RESTful and GraphQL API design, microservices choreography, and service meshes — built to scale and documented for your teams.

Event-driven & streaming

Kafka, Amazon Kinesis, and EventBridge patterns that decouple producers and consumers — real-time data flow with no polling bottlenecks.

SaaS & third-party connectors

CRM, ERP, HR, and productivity tools wired into your cloud — Salesforce, SAP, Microsoft 365, Google Workspace, and more.

Cloud-to-cloud

Multi-cloud and hybrid data flows between AWS, Azure, and Google Cloud — consistent governance and identity across every boundary.

Data synchronisation

CDC pipelines, ETL/ELT connectors, and data mesh patterns that keep your databases, warehouses, and lakes in sync without drift.

Legacy & on-premise

Secure tunnels, message queues, and adapter layers that bring legacy systems into the cloud ecosystem without a full rewrite.

How we work

Integration without disruption

We start by mapping your current system landscape — what exists, how it communicates, where data lives and where it needs to go. Only then do we design the integration layer.

Our integration builds follow a prove-in-staging-first approach: no cutover until the new flow has run in parallel and proven its correctness against production data.

  • System landscape discovery and dependency mapping
  • Integration design and architecture review
  • Build, test, and parallel-run in staging
  • Cutover with rollback plan at every step
  • Monitoring, alerting, and ongoing support
